Ingredients

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Slice 2 medium cucumbers (1-inch thick) into half-moons and place in a large bowl. Add 1 ripe avocado, pitted and diced, and 3 tbsp chopped fresh dill.
  2. Step 2: Zest 1 lemon into a small bowl, then squeeze 1 tbsp juice over the vegetables. Add 2 tbsp tahini and 1 tbsp olive oil, then toss gently until evenly coated.
  3. Step 3: Let sit for 10 minutes to allow flavors to meld, then serve chilled.
